> if a motherboard uses DDR ram, will it also use SDR ram?  the reason i ask is 
> i'm buying a new system, and the motherboard i have picked out is a Soyo 
> Dragon Plus....but it uses DDR ram, and SDR ram is alot cheaper, but will it 
> work?

It depends on the mother board. Some motherboards have slots for both
DDR and SDR ram. Unless you're going to use ram you already have, the
cost differential is low enough I wouldn't worry about it.
